Requirements depend on the competition level: training pitches 75-200 lx, regional league 200-300 lx, national league 500 lx, international matches 800-2000 lx for TV broadcasts. Lighting uniformity of at least 0.6 and glare limitation GR<50 are important. We use asymmetric optics aimed at the playing surface. Typically, 4-6 masts of 18-35 m height are installed depending on the level. League stadiums require backup power and gradual light ramp-up.
For tennis courts, preventing glare during serves and lobs is critical. Luminaires are placed on 8-10 m high poles on the sides of the court, never behind the baselines. Minimum illuminance for recreational tennis is 200 lx, for tournaments 500 lx, and for TV broadcasts 1000-2000 lx. We use luminaires with limited glare GR<50 and asymmetric optics. For outdoor courts, we select IP65 protection and IK08 ball impact resistance.
Multi-purpose halls require flexible lighting for different sports. We install LED panels or high-bay luminaires with dimming capability and switchable lighting scenes. Basic illuminance is 300 lx for recreational sport, 500 lx for competitions, and 750-2000 lx for TV. Luminaires are protected with grilles against balls (basketball, volleyball). Emergency lighting must be at least 10% of total intensity. For badminton, we ensure a contrasting background for ceiling luminaires.
An athletics stadium requires different illumination levels: running track 200-500 lx, field event sectors 300-500 lx. For international competitions, 500-700 lx with a uniformity of 0.7 is required. We install 4-8 masts of 25-40 m height with 600-1500 W LED floodlights. Each discipline has specific requirements - for example, pole vault needs shadow-free lighting in the approach zone. The system allows illuminating only selected sectors to save energy.
LED luminaires for sports facilities have a lifespan of 50,000-80,000 hours, which at 4,000 hours of annual operation means 12-20 years. The decrease in luminous flux is a maximum of 20% over this period. Maintenance includes cleaning optics 1-2 times a year and checking electrical connections. Compared to metal halide lamps, lamp replacement every 2-3 years is eliminated. Modern systems monitor each luminaire online and report faults automatically.
